Step 1: Containment and Assessment
Our team arrives quickly to contain the affected area and assess the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els and identify areas that need attention. Our technicians will explain the process and answer any questions you may have.
Step 2: Sewage Removal and Containment
We’ll carefully remove all sewage and waste from the affected area, taking care to prevent further damage or contamination. Our team will set up containment barriers to prevent any remaining sewage from spreading.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Using specialized equipment, we’ll dry out the affected area and dehumidify the space to prevent any remaining moisture from causing further damage or health risks.
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itizing
We’ll use EPA-registered disinfectants to sanitize the affected area, including all surfaces, fixtures, and equipment. Our team will also decontaminate any porous materials, such as carpets and upholstery.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the affected area is safe and healthy. We’ll remove any remaining debris, and our project managers will oversee the final cleanup.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ost In Missouri City, TX
The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ection services in Missouri City, TX,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after inspecting the property.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Sewage Removal and Containment | $500-$2,500 | Size of affected area, type of sewage contaminants, and complexity of containment procedures.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of treatment.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200-$1,000 | Type of disinfectants used, size of affected area, and complexity of treatment.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100-$500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and complexity of cleanup procedures. |
| Emergency Service Call Fee | $200-$500 | Time of day, day of week, and complexity of the emergency service call. |

Is It Safe To Live In A Property With Sewage Damage?
No, it’s not safe to live in a property with sewage damage. Sewage contaminants can pose serious health risks, including the spread of diseases and the growth of mold and mildew. Don’t delay – call a professional to ensure your property is safe and healthy.
